Equity indicators methodology

Economic need
40.1%
free-lunch eligible - 30% below the Virginia average of 57.6%
Above the 40% Title I schoolwide threshold; federal funds support the whole school, not individual students.
Staffing depth
14:1
students per teacher - 1% above state mean
Top 53% in Virginia - lower ratio than 47% of state schools
Close to the 15:1 benchmark most often cited for individualized attention.
Engagement
24.8%
chronically absent (missed 10%+ of school days)
At or above 20%, the commonly used threshold for "high" chronic absenteeism, signaling significant barriers to regular attendance.
Funding equity
$14,888
per pupil, district-wide - below Virginia avg of $15,892
Somewhat below the U.S. average per-pupil spend; funding constraints may affect programs, facilities, and staffing.
Support staff
Counselors4.0 FTE
Per 249 students, the combined health-and-guidance staffing load for this school.
Discipline context
106
in-school suspensions + 94 out-of-school
Suspension rate: 10.7 per 100 students. Combined in-school and out-of-school rate: 20.1 per 100 students. Reported via the Civil Rights Data Collection.

Frequently asked questions about Corporate Landing Middle

How many students attend Corporate Landing Middle?

Corporate Landing Middle has 995 students enrolled. It is a middle school in Virginia Beach, VA. CCD year-over-year: 1,054 (2022-23) → 1,039 (2023-24), nearly flat (-15).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Corporate Landing Middle?

The student-teacher ratio at Corporate Landing Middle is 14:1, which is 1% higher than the Virginia average of 13.9:1 and 11% lower than the national average of 15.7:1.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Corporate Landing Middle?

40.1% of students at Corporate Landing Middle are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Virginia average of 57.6%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Corporate Landing Middle?

The largest demographic group at Corporate Landing Middle is White at 49.9% of enrollment, in Virginia Beach, VA.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 68.0/100.
